
Housing Assistance Program
The Housing Assistance Program is a government initiative designed to help individuals and families afford safe and stable housing. It typically provides financial support through subsidies, vouchers, or low-interest loans, making rental or homeownership costs more manageable, especially for low-income households. The program aims to reduce homelessness and improve living conditions by ensuring that people have access to affordable housing options. Participants usually must meet certain eligibility criteria related to income and family size, and the assistance can vary based on location and specific needs.
